    Working in Montreal for a couple of weeks and it's dinnertime. I usually will head into downtown to…read moreget dinner, but I was feeling lazy this evening so I did some Yelp'ing around what was near me. I found Twister Burger which was didn't have a large amount of ratings, but they had a big menu so I chose them! Here's how it went. Atmosphere/Appearance: Set right off a pretty wide street that doesn't seem like a main road is this gem. There's no private parking lot so you'll have to park on the street in the neighborhood, but I didn't have a hard time finding space. Once inside you're transported back to like... the 40s? 50s? Whenever the soda fountain era was with the black/white checkered walls, neon lights and the whole thing. Lol. It was cute. The restaurant is fairly small and that's okay! It makes for a more comfortable and cozy feel. I got my food to go so I didn't have to stay long. Service: The gentlemen behind the counter was very helpful and make sure I got everything that I needed. He also helped me since most of the menus are in French. Food: I started off with their Taco Salad, but as of now I don't see it listed on their menu anymore. Anyway, it's basically their now Southwest Salad which contains mixed greens, corn, red onion, avocado, fried tortillas and shredded cheese, served with chipotle ranch. But instead of being in a bowl, it's in a fluffy, crispy taco shell which was very flavorful and enjoyable. It worked well. The name of the place is called Twisted Burger so I had to try at least one of them. I decided on the Trio Diablo Burger which is 130g beef (1/3 lb), jalapeños, monterrey jack cheese, habanero salsa, grilled onion, chipotle mayonnaise and lettuce, and tomatoes. It kinda slid apart in transport, but I was able to put it back together at my hotel room and it was fine. Nothing super crazy or explosive to report. It was a decent burger and satisfied my cravings for sure. The beer-battered onion rings were okay too. Nothing special and I don't think I was expecting anything out of this world either. Most beer-battered onion rings taste the same, so it's good that it's a familiar flavor to recognize. Value: My taco salad was $14.95CAD, my burger was $10.95CAD and my onion rings were $4.95CAD. This is a GREAT DEAL on the amount of food I had for sure. Looking for a cheap date, something quick, nothing fancy, I dig this place for sure.

    We got take out from this place last week amidst the whole covid19 situation. The place was pretty…read moreempty on a Saturday as it is to be expected so the service was prompt and efficient. I tried their original "Buck" burger which has a regular patty, cheese, capicollo slice, hot peppers, tomato, onion and lettuce. I also opted for a poutine, which was quite good. Not sure what makes this burger place special, it seems to be an institution and widely liked by many, but the flavors were lacking. There is little to no seasoning on the patty, and no special sauce that would help make the burger pop. It's nice that you can choose how you want you bun (steamed, toasted or dipped) however the overall meal is still a little boring. Luckily the poutine sauce was delicious, it's thick and peppery and the fries were seasoned well too. If you are expecting really thick, juicy and decadent gourmet burgers, don't get the Buck. Perhaps the cheeseburger with bacon would be a better choice but make sure to ask for mayo or ketchup as they don't come by default.
